首页 > 解决方案 > 如何修复 azure 函数中的连接 EADDRINUSE 错误

问题描述

我有一个在 azure 函数中运行的节点应用程序,它将从数据湖中读取 json 文件。当我尝试运行该功能时,出现以下错误connect EADDRINUSE 52.7.45.242:443at module.exports (C:\home\site\wwwroot\InitialLoadFunction\index.js:37:15)at runMicrotasks (<anonymous>)at processTicksAndRejections (internal/process/task_queues.js:93:5)

我已重新启动/停止函数应用并重新部署代码,但错误无法解决。有人知道如何清除在 azure 中使用此地址的进程吗?

标签: azureazure-functions

解决方案


EADDRINUSE 表示listen() 尝试绑定服务器的端口号已被使用。

因此,在您的情况下,必须已经在特定端口上运行服务器。尝试更改端口或创建新的函数应用并进行部署。


推荐阅读